We arrived here at midnight at the hostel but that didn't stop the crazy travellers going out on the town for a look around and a beer. The streets were crazy and brightly lit with lots of street entertainment and the smell of everyone smoking all kinds of stuff wafting in the air. There was a lot of people about as our visit clashed with the Amsterdam Marathon Weekend. The next day we watched the marathon for a bit and clapped all the exhausted looking runners, then went on a canal ride throughout the city which is the best way to see the sights, coffee in hand, a seat and no traffic problems to contend with. Think there are 75 canals and 1200 bridges, but we only managed a few coz Ali was lazy!!!!
We walked to the Dam square (sorry for swearing) where we saw the world war II monument and had the obligatory photos.
